Special Features
St Johns Village has a beautiful parklike setting, which is very private and secluded. The area is very secure and we have a security system in place.

The Village is conveniently situated within walking distance of Hunters Corner.

All the independent units are made of brick and tile and so are very low maintaince.

NOTE: The Retirement Villages Act 2003 (hereafter referred to as The Act) is designed to provide improved protection for people who buy into a retirement village. If you intend to purchase you must get independent legal advice before signing your occupation right agreement as required under The Act. Further information about Retirement Villages is available in the section 'Frequent Questions'. Some Retirement Villages are not required to register under The Act so different legal requirements apply. Please do your homework.

In some villages there may be some units that have multiple uses e.g. a Serviced Apartment may also be used as a Residential Care Suite. The same unit may therefore show in several places on Eldernet.
